Icon6 my car wont start after complete rebuild

well i got a 1996 honaa accord 2.2 vtec i put two holes in valves, so i bought a peformance head, got my block honed new pistons rings bearings, new oil pump water pump all new seals and o rings for the whole motor, distributor rotor wires plugs fuel filter air filter got all the intake valve cover throttle and other parts hot dipped, all new gaskets got new timing belt new balance shafts belt and the two accessory belts, with new tension bearing and springs, got a full jdm race exhaust i had to move my o2 sensors make them fit in it no biggie, well the timing is set up perfect for the engine and distributor, this is my 5th rebuild on a car but the first on a honda, so im pretty good with working on cars but now when i try to start it the check engine light comes on and i hear a clicking noise from a relay from behind my dash somewhere, but what i dont get is when i hook my scanner to the car the check engine light goes off and the clicking stops, then i can start my car and it has no codes, and now after it starts the battery light comes on with the abs light, and that never happened before so i checked the battery out and the alt is not charging the batt, so im going to get a new one now, also when i was putting it all back together the ring terminal for the alt touched the block and sparked, so i dont know if something stupid got fried like icm or ecu, it got me how as soon as the scanner gets hooked up all is good and while its running, if i unhook the scanner the car shuts off so when i turn the key in the on position w/o scanner check engine light with clicking and the fuel pump does not go on, but when i hook it up i hear the fuel pump for 2seconds the engine light goes out the click stops then i can start it, what can it be or did i miss something ok thanks...

i had to take the head off to find it,i had to do it anyway since my head gasket was leaking oil, so i got a new one but had to torque the head bolt to 100 footpounds instead of 73,back to my first problem it was the ground that comes off the injector harness somehow it folded back behind the steering rack, so the car is all back together running good except this code it put up P1361 TDC sensor intermittent interruption, i dont know what cause this to happen now, also thanks blake22 you did good since that was exactly my problem , i owe you one ...
